1. Tekken Mobile

Tekken Mobile is a popular fighting game developed by Bandai Namco Entertainment. It features a wide range of characters from the Tekken universe, including classic fighters like Heihachi and Kazuya, as well as new characters exclusive to the mobile version. The game boasts stunning graphics, with detailed character models and smooth animations. The controls are intuitive, with a combination of touchscreen buttons and gestures allowing players to perform complex moves and combos.

2. Street Fighter IV: Champion Edition

Street Fighter IV: Champion Edition is a mobile port of the classic fighting game, developed by Capcom. It features a roster of 32 characters, including iconic fighters like Ryu, Ken, and Chun-Li. The game’s graphics are impressive, with detailed character models and backgrounds. The controls are responsive, with a virtual joystick and buttons allowing players to perform a wide range of moves and combos.

3. Real Boxing 2 ROCKY

Real Boxing 2 ROCKY is a boxing game developed by Vivid Games, in collaboration with the Rocky franchise. It features a range of characters, including Rocky Balboa and Apollo Creed, as well as other fictional fighters. The game’s graphics are stunning, with detailed character models and realistic boxing mechanics. The controls are intuitive, with a combination of touchscreen buttons and gestures allowing players to perform punches, dodges, and blocks.

4. Shadow Fight 3

Shadow Fight 3 is a fighting game developed by Nekki, featuring a unique blend of RPG elements and martial arts combat. The game’s graphics are impressive, with detailed character models and animations. The controls are intuitive, with a combination of touchscreen buttons and gestures allowing players to perform a wide range of moves and combos. The game also features a deep storyline with multiple characters and factions to interact with.

5. Mortal Kombat Mobile

Mortal Kombat Mobile is a fighting game developed by Warner Bros. International Enterprises, based on the popular Mortal Kombat franchise. It features a range of characters from the Mortal Kombat universe, including Scorpion, Sub-Zero, and Raiden. The game’s graphics are stunning, with detailed character models and realistic fatalities. The controls are responsive, with a combination of touchscreen buttons and gestures allowing players to perform complex moves and combos.
